Plastic waste breaks down into small particles, which fish confuse for food, and eat. However, the small particles do not provide any nutrients for the fish, and they eventually die. Fish are a great source of food for many animals in the ocean ecosystem, so preserving our natural resources and reducing our plastic use is very important.
